Court case cast called to the bar

A JUDGE, jury and barristers paid a visit to a Tilehurst pub today.

The entire cast of a Reading Crown Court trial, involving a number of defendants alleged to have been involved in a fight in March last year, went to to the car park of the Tylers Rest Harvester pub in Norcot Road at midday.

They travelled in a minibus and coach escorted by police.

Police spokesman Adam Fisher said: “The court visited the pub as part of setting the scene, and everybody connected with the case attended.”
